logo

Output 14126a3835c8d1332562a1ef96463b61f7ca9aab79389d56ccd3c6ca98804b58:9

value
784098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fae5eb11447c065f7bd80b51f8b3a6b5965a782 OP_EQUAL
address
3BsXpGa1tKBAf8o4JXCsVU7WPsx6irzL8e
transaction
14126a3835c8d1332562a1ef96463b61f7ca9aab79389d56ccd3c6ca98804b58